如何使用V2Ray配置多个服务器的完整指南

V2Ray 是一种功能强大的网络代理工具,允许用户通过多个服务器实现更灵活的网络管理。本文将为您详细介绍如何配置 V2Ray 以支持多个服务器的使用。通过以下的步骤,您将能够提升您的网络连接速度和稳定性。

目录

  1. 什么是 V2Ray?
  2. 为什么需要配置多个服务器?
  3. V2Ray 的基本安装步骤
  4. 配置 V2Ray 多个服务器的步骤
  5. 常见问题解答(FAQ)
  6. 结论

1. 什么是 V2Ray?

V2Ray 是一个开源的网络代理工具,具有灵活的网络协议支持,适用于各种用途,如翻墙、科学上网等。它可以配置成支持多种协议,例如 VMess、Shadowsocks 等,使用户能够有效规避网络限制。

2. 为什么需要配置多个服务器?

  • 提升速度:多个服务器可以平衡网络流量,提升访问速度。
  • 增加稳定性:如果一个服务器出现问题,其他服务器仍然可以保持连接。
  • 更好的地域选择:不同地区的服务器可以帮助您访问特定内容。
  • 负载均衡:可以通过配置不同的策略,实现流量的合理分配。

3. V2Ray 的基本安装步骤

在开始配置多个服务器之前,您需要确保 V2Ray 已正确安装。以下是基本的安装步骤:

  1. 下载 V2Ray:访问 V2Ray 的官方网站进行下载。
  2. 解压文件:将下载的压缩文件解压到您的服务器上。
  3. 配置环境变量:将 V2Ray 的执行路径添加到环境变量中。
  4. 运行 V2Ray:使用命令行启动 V2Ray。

4. 配置 V2Ray 多个服务器的步骤

要配置 V2Ray 使用多个服务器,请遵循以下步骤:

4.1 编辑配置文件

V2Ray 的配置文件一般为 config.json。使用文本编辑器打开该文件,并进行以下修改:

  • 定义多个服务器:在配置文件的 outbounds 部分,可以添加多个服务器配置。例如:

    “outbounds”: [
    {
    “protocol”: “vmess”,
    “settings”: {
    “vnext”: [
    {
    “address”: “server1.example.com”,
    “port”: 10086,
    “users”: [{
    “id”: “uuid-1”,
    “alterId”: 64
    }]
    },
    {
    “address”: “server2.example.com”,
    “port”: 10087,
    “users”: [{
    “id”: “uuid-2”,
    “alterId”: 64
    }]
    }
    ]
    }
    },

    ]

4.2 配置路由策略

routing 部分,您可以定义不同的路由策略,根据需要选择不同的服务器:
“routing”: {
“rules”: [
{
“type”: “field”,
“ip”: [“geo:cn”],
“outbound”: “direct”
},
{
“type”: “field”,
“outbound”: “your-outbound”
}
]
}

4.3 保存并重启

编辑完成后,保存 config.json 文件并重启 V2Ray 服务以使更改生效。

5. 常见问题解答(FAQ)

Q1: V2Ray 支持多少个服务器?

A: V2Ray 理论上可以支持多个服务器,具体数量依赖于配置文件的设置和服务器性能。一般来说,配置几十个服务器是可行的,但建议根据需要合理配置。

Q2: 配置多个服务器时需要注意什么?

A: 配置多个服务器时,需确保每个服务器的地址、端口和用户信息都正确无误。此外,建议对服务器进行合理的分类和分组,以便管理和维护。

Q3: 使用多个服务器是否会影响速度?

A: 适当配置多个服务器可以提高访问速度,但如果服务器本身速度较慢,或者网络质量不好,也会影响整体速度。

Q4: 如何选择合适的服务器?

A: 选择服务器时,建议优先选择带宽大、延迟低的服务器,并考虑地域分布。可以通过测速工具来帮助选择最佳服务器。

6. 结论

配置 V2Ray 使用多个服务器是提升网络连接质量的重要手段。通过合理配置,您不仅可以提升访问速度,还可以增强网络的稳定性。希望本文能帮助您更好地理解和使用 V2Ray 配置多个服务器的技巧。如果您还有其他疑问,欢迎在评论区留言。

正文完